To soar like a hawk
Derived from the Hawaiian language, this name combines elements suggesting the act of soaring or flying high. It specifically evokes the image of a hawk in flight, symbolizing perspective and freedom. It is a rare choice that offers a melodic, vowel-heavy sound typical of Polynesian names.
About 6 girls were named Iolana in 2025.
